Can you self refer Chase?
Credit card self-referrals bypass the need for a friend or family member. Instead, a cardholder sends themselves a referral code and applies for a different Chase credit card that offers a big introductory bonus, like the Sapphire Preferred. In this way, they get the initial signup bonus plus the referral bonus.
How do you refer a friend with Chase?
After you log on to the app, scroll to find your Chase card and tap the card. Next, scroll down and tap “Refer friends” on the screen. Finally, you can choose your method of invitation. Why can't I refer a friend Chase?
Chase Credit Cards Eligible for Referral In most cases, in order to refer a friend to a Chase credit card, you must be a cardholder of that card. However, this is not always the case. For example, if you have a Chase card that is no longer available for applications, you may still be able to refer other Chase cards.

Does Bank of America have refer-a-friend?
Occasionally, Bank of America offers bonuses for every new member you bring their way. The BofA refer-a-friend program is designed to encourage signups, offering $25 to the referrer and $150 to the person who successfully opens an account.

Can you refer someone to Chase Sapphire Preferred?
You can refer as many friends as you want. You will receive 20,000 bonus points for each friend who is approved for the Chase Sapphire Preferred® card. 100,000 bonus points is the most you can earn for all Chase Sapphire Preferred referrals per year.

What is the difference between Chase Freedom Flex and Chase Freedom Unlimited?
The difference between the two is how they earn in other categories. The Chase Freedom Flex℠ card offers 5% back on categories that rotate each quarter, up to $1,500 in spending. The Chase Freedom Unlimited® offers 1.5% back on every dollar spent — no matter the category — with no spending limit on rewards.

How much is 100k Chase points worth?
How much are 100,000 Chase points worth? When redeemed for cash back, 100,000 Chase points are worth $1,000. When redeemed for travel booked through Chase, 100,000 points are worth $1,500 if you have the Chase Sapphire Reserve®, or $1,250 with the Chase Sapphire Preferred® Card or Ink Business Preferred® Credit Card.
What is the annual fee for Chase Sapphire Preferred?
Fees. The Chase Sapphire Preferred has a $95 annual fee. This fee isn’t as high as other travel credit cards, such as the luxury Chase Sapphire Reserve®, which has a $550 annual fee.

Can you refer Chase cards you don't have?
Normally you can only refer a friend to a credit card that you currently have. American Express bucked this trend a while back by allowing you to refer friends to cards in a different product family, including ones you don’t currently have.
How do I get Chase Sapphire Reserve?
Most who are approved have scores in the “excellent” category, which generally is 750 or above. You’ll also want to have an income that can support a decent credit line. That’s because the Chase Sapphire Reserve is a Visa Infinite card, which requires a minimum credit line of $5,000.

What is my referral code?
A referral code (or referral tracking code) is a unique combination of numbers and/or letters used to identify the participants in a customer referral program. Referral codes are assigned to every customer (the referrer) as soon as they join a program.
